Jackson County, Illinois has 2 power plants totaling 646 MW of nameplate capacity. Natural Gas is the dominant fuel source at 99% of installed capacity, followed by Coal (1%). The largest facility is Grand Tower Energy Center Llc at 640 MW. Data comes from EIA Form 860, EIA Form 923, and EPA eGRID federal releases.
